Description
Bathed in the warm, golden glow of the setting sun, a spider's web stretches across the frame, its intricate strands shimmering with a delicate, almost ethereal light. The web, a masterpiece of nature's artistry, radiates outward from a central point, each thread meticulously woven to create a symmetrical, spiderweb pattern. The background is a soft blur of dark green foliage, providing a stark contrast that makes the web stand out even more. The interplay of light and shadow creates a magical, almost otherworldly atmosphere, as if the spider has crafted a delicate, luminous masterpiece in the heart of the forest. This image captures the serene beauty of nature, highlighting the delicate balance and intricate design found in the smallest of details.
